Transaction 32ee88fc561dbda9436ce43bae57e429593a8d17f9358ddaab1b99185052f531
1 Input
2 Outputs
- 32ee88fc561dbda9436ce43bae57e429593a8d17f9358ddaab1b99185052f531:0
- 32ee88fc561dbda9436ce43bae57e429593a8d17f9358ddaab1b99185052f531:1
value 73371
address 171Kgq2sDE2AV2Xr6AgkkBBsCYxTyC4fJT
value 379079
address 12vFYYcVFUFdN2KGo9YVcsLJjYmzDpWtyA